Knowing What Ink Ribbons Are


Ink ribbons are utilised in many printing applications, particularly where long-term and smudge-resistant prints are needed. Most commonly, thermal transfer printing devices use ink ribbons to produce robust results on labels, tags and packaging.



Unlike direct thermal printing, which fades over time, this technique create outputs that withstand external elements, smearing, and fading over time.



There are three primary types of ribbons:


  • Wax-based ribbons – Ideal for high-volume general labelling

  • Wax-resin blends – Better suited for medium-duty uses such as storage or transit

  • Pure resin ribbons – Provide maximum durability for tough and chemical-exposed conditions




Why the Ink Ribbon Choice Matters


Choosing the correct ribbon affects barcode readability, clarity, and printer compatibility. Using ill-suited ribbons may result in patchy prints, faded codes, or early degradation.



Especially for businesses involved in stock control, logistics or compliance, clear and long-lasting prints are non-negotiable. High-quality ribbons also minimise build-up on printer heads, which helps maintain predictable maintenance and reduces costly breakdowns.

Typical Applications for Ink Ribbons


These ribbons serve industries that need robust and get more info high-volume labelling. Common applications include:


  • Warehouse and logistics labelling

  • Retail pricing and barcode labels

  • Medical-grade labels

  • Courier documentation

  • Chemical or outdoor exposure labelling
